NOTIFICATION OF TECHNICAL AND REGULATORY UPDATE IN RELATION TO ABSA BANK
LIMITED’S ZAR40,000,000,000 MASTER STRUCTURED NOTE PROGRAMME


In terms of the JSE Limited’s (JSE) Debt Listings Requirements, Noteholders are advised that the Issuer’s
ZAR40,000,000,000 Master Structured Note Programme has been updated by an amended and restated
Programme Memorandum dated 27 October 2015 (originally dated 21 October 2013), which was approved
by the JSE on 09 November 2018 (the “Programme Memorandum”).

The update extends to ordinary Notes and Credit Linked Notes that may be issued under the Programme
Memorandum, as well as to the outstanding Notes as at the date of this update.


The update of the Programme Memorandum included:


    1. Updating the Programme Memorandum from a technical and regulatory perspective in order to comply
       with the amendments to the JSE Debt Listings Requirements that came into effect on 30 October
       2017, as well as those amendments to the JSE Debt Listings Requirements that will come into effect
       on 15 October 2018;
    2. Updating the Programme Memorandum to comply with section 19 of the JSE Listings Requirements;
    3. Stipulating that Noteholders with Notes listed on the Main Board of the JSE may have recourse to the
       JSE Guarantee Fund Trust;
    4. Updating the Risk Factors section of the Programme Memorandum;
    5. Updating the Issuer Disclosure section of the Programme Memorandum; and
    6. Removing the specific Pro Forma Applicable Pricing Supplements of the 2003 Credit Linked Notes
       and the 2014 Credit Linked Notes respectively, and including in its place, one general updated Pro
       Forma Applicable Pricing Supplement for the Credit Linked Notes.
